Hi, Whisker does not have built in SSL support, so I thought that
maybe I could use STunnel to establish the ssl connection and pipe
whisker over it to check for default content.  So far I have been
unsuccessful.  I have read the documentation for stunnel but I can't
seem to figure out how to get it to work.  The closest I have come is
the following command: stunnel -c -n ssl -r <target IP> 443|whisker -h
<target IP> -p 443

This is the only command I tried that didn't give me errors, however,
it didn't give me results either.  I would appreciate it if anyone had
any suggestions

        Start stunnel in client mode on the loopback interface, and then
hit the loopback with whisker. Like so:

stunnel -d localhost:80 -c -r targethost:443
whisker -h 127.0.0.1 -p 80
